Types of Web Development Services

  • Custom Website Development: Tailored solutions to meet specific business needs.
  • eCommerce Development: Building online stores with payment integration and user-friendly interfaces.
  • Content Management Systems (CMS): User-friendly platforms like WordPress or Joomla for easy content updates.
  • Responsive Web Design: Ensures websites are mobile-friendly and look great on all devices.
  • Web Application Development: Creating dynamic web applications for various business functions.
  • SEO Services: Optimizing websites for search engines to enhance visibility.

Choosing the Right Service

When selecting web development services, consider the following factors:

  1. Business Goals: Define what you want your website to achieve.
  2. Target Audience: Understand who will be using your website.
  3. Budget: Determine how much you are willing to invest in your website.
  4. Timeline: Consider deadlines for launching your site.

Step-by-Step Guide to Web Development

1. Planning Your Website

Before diving into development, it’s essential to plan your website thoroughly. Create wireframes and sitemap to outline the structure and design.

2. Choosing a Development Framework

Select a framework that aligns with your project needs. Popular frameworks include:

  • React for dynamic UIs
  • Angular for robust applications
  • Vue.js for flexible and progressive designs

3. Designing the Interface

Focus on user experience (UX) and user interface (UI) design. Tools like Adobe XD or Figma can be helpful.

4. Development Process

FAQs

What is the cost of web development services?

The cost varies based on the complexity and scope of the project. Simple sites can range from $1,000 to $5,000, while larger projects may exceed $10,000.

How long does it take to develop a website?

The timeline can vary widely based on the project size. A basic site may take a few weeks, whereas a complex web application could take several months.

Can I develop my own website?

Yes, many tools and platforms allow you to create a website without coding. However, understanding the basics of web development can significantly enhance your results.
